Comparing two aerobic training intensity (low intensity and high intensity) on PLIN2 protein expression in skeletal muscle, serum glucose levels and insulin in Streptozotocin-induced diabetic rats

Background And Aims
Lipid metabolism disorder plays a important role in creating insulin resistance in skeletal muscle and It was shown PLIN2 is effective in regulating the accumulation and metabolism Intramuscular lipid. On the other hand, one of the proposed pathways for the effects of exercise training on metabolic diseases is an Intramuscular lipolysis pathway. The purpose of this study was compared the effect of aerobic exercise intensity in PLIN2 protein expression skeletal muscle diabetic rat.
Method
24 male Wistar rats were randomly divided into three groups. Low-intensity endurance training (n=8) and high-intensity endurance training (n=8). The control group (n=8) did not receive any intervention. Diabetes mellitus induced by intraperitoneal injection (55 mg per kg body weight) Streptozotocin, and endurance training was applied three times a week for eight weeks. Low-intensity exercise group were trained to the treadmill by running at a speed of 18 meters per minute (equivalent to 55-65 percent of vo2 max) and high intensity training with a speed of 34 meters per minute(equivalent to 85% Vo2max). The expression of the plin2 protein was analyzed by Western blot technique. To determine the significance of differences between the groups, the results were analyzed using one-way ANOVA and Tukey post-hoc test (α= 0.05).
Results
Direct comparison between the groups by ANOVA show significant differences in PLIN2 (p=0/037). Tukey's post hoc test showed that there was a statistical difference between the mean values of the diabetic control group and high intensity endurance group (P = 0.028). PLIN2 not significantly increased in low-intensity exercise compared to the control group (P=0/28), No significant between-group differences were found for changes in PLIN2 occurring during the 8-week low-intensity and high-intensity aerobic exercise (P=0/38). Also, comparison between groups showed, there was no significant difference between the three groups. The serum levels of glucose and insulin (respectively p=0/09 and p=/028).
Conclusion
The results of the present study showed that the Effects of with high-intensity endurance training increase the expression PLIN2 In diabetes rats.
